Impact wrenches sit in a specific corner of the power tool world. They are not the tool you reach for to hang a door or assemble flat-pack. They exist for situations where fasteners are big, seized, heavily torqued, or need to go in at speed. Think wheel studs on HGVs, flange bolts on plant equipment, structural steelwork connections, or any application where a ratchet would take 20 minutes and leave your wrist in pieces.

What Makes a Cordless Impact Wrench Different from an Impact Driver
The two are often confused by tradespeople who are used to working with impact drivers for driving screws and smaller fasteners. The difference is in the drive size and the output level.
An impact driver typically uses a quarter-inch hex chuck and is built around driving screws, coach bolts, and similar fasteners. The torque output is measured in the low hundreds of Newton metres.
An impact wrench uses a square drive, most commonly half-inch or three-quarter-inch, designed to accept sockets. The torque output is a completely different order of magnitude. A heavy-duty cordless impact wrench can deliver over 1,000 Nm of tightening torque. To put that in context, tightening the wheel nuts on a car correctly requires around 100 to 140 Nm. The wheel studs on a heavy truck can need 450 Nm or more. At 1,000 Nm you are in territory where a human being using a manual breaker bar and a cheater pipe would struggle to match the machine.
That is what the top end of Milwaukee's impact wrench range is built around.

The M18 FUEL Advantage
Milwaukee's M18 FUEL label is applied to tools that use the brushless motor, REDLINK PLUS electronics, and REDLITHIUM battery technology working together. In practice, what that means for an impact wrench user is sustained output without the power fade that older brushed-motor tools suffered as the battery depleted.
For fastening applications, consistent torque delivery matters. If your wrench is losing output as the battery gets lower, you cannot trust that the fasteners tightened towards the end of the charge are as secure as the ones done at the start. Brushless motor design keeps the output stable across the charge cycle.
The M18 platform is also shared across Milwaukee's full UK range, meaning the same batteries run drills, saws, vacuums, and dozens of other tools. That matters for tradespeople building out a cordless system, because you are not carrying multiple chargers or stocking different battery types on site.

Compact Options for Tight Spaces
Not every impact wrench job happens in an open workshop. Service engineers working on HVAC systems, automotive technicians reaching into tight engine bays, and electricians working in panel rooms all encounter situations where a full-size half-inch impact wrench is physically too large to use.
Milwaukee's UK range includes compact and right-angle variants that bring the socket-drive format into more confined access. These are not as powerful as the full-size FUEL units, but they are capable of handling fasteners that would be impossible to reach with a standard driver.
The right-angle design in particular is worth knowing about if you regularly work in spaces where you cannot get a tool in line with the fastener axis.

Battery and Charger Kits
Milwaukee offers battery and charger kits across its UK range, which means you can pair a new impact wrench with the appropriate batteries and a charger in a single purchase rather than sourcing them separately. For tradespeople new to the M18 platform, this is the standard starting point. Those already running M18 tools can simply pick up the bare tool.
The M18 batteries come in different amp-hour ratings, which determines how long each charge lasts in use. For an impact wrench running at high torque on sustained jobs, a larger-capacity battery is the practical choice. For lighter-duty or intermittent use, a compact battery keeps the overall tool weight down.
